Senior AI Solutions Engineer

We are looking for a dynamic AI Solutions Engineer to join our expanding AI team. This role is ideal for a motivated engineer with strong analytical skills and a keen interest in cutting-edge AI technologies. You will have the opportunity to apply modern machine learning (ML) and Generative AI (GenAI) techniques—such as Large Language Models (LLMs), OpenAI/GPT APIs, Google Gemini, and cloud-native ML tools—to solve real-world business problems. As an AI Solutions Engineer, you will work closely with cross-functional teams, leveraging your technical expertise and customer-focused insights to design, prototype, and implement AI-driven solutions. Your work will play a crucial role in enhancing enterprise decision-making and automation capabilities. This position offers a unique chance to make a significant impact by integrating advanced AI technologies into business processes.

How You'll Create Possibilities

AI Solution Development: Translate business requirements into comprehensive AI-driven solutions. Integrate software applications, data platforms, and cloud infrastructure.

LLM-Based Application Development: Design and implement applications using advanced Large Language Models (LLMs). Focus on use cases such as conversational AI, semantic search,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), and multi-agent systems.

Proof-of-Concept Creation: Develop clear and demonstrative AI prototypes. Collaborate with engineering teams to transition successful prototypes into production environments.

Data Pipelines: Design and manage efficient data pipelines to support AI solutions.

Tooling: Utilize and develop tools to streamline AI solution development and deployment. Ensure tools are effectively integrated into existing workflows and processes.

What You'll Bring to Our Team

  • 5+ years of experience in data science, AI, or ML with academic or open-source portfolios.

  • Proficient in Python, and experienced in using Jupyter Notebooks, Pandas, and data visualization libraries.

  • Familiarity with cloud platforms (GCP, AWS, Azure) and data warehouses (e.g., BigQuery, Snowflake).

  • Exposure to OpenAI APIs, Hugging Face, or Google Vertex AI is highly desirable.

  • Understanding of key AI/ML concepts such as supervised learning, embeddings, fine-tuning, model evaluation metrics, and prompt engineering.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Master's in Data Science, Computer Science, AI/ML, Statistics, or a related technical field.

  • Hands-on experience with LLMs, embedding models, or semantic search pipelines.

  • Proficiency with LangChain, LlamaIndex, LLMOps, and R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) architectures.

  • Exposure to model monitoring, data drift detection, or CI/CD in ML pipelines.

  • Experience with APIs, microservices, and Python back-end frameworks (FastAPI, Flask).

  • Knowledge of responsible AI principles including fairness, interpretability, and data privacy.
